diff options
author | Paul Lemire <paul.lemire@kdab.com> | 2015-10-22 13:13:51 +0200 |
---|---|---|
committer | Sean Harmer <sean.harmer@kdab.com> | 2015-10-24 14:05:46 +0000 |
commit | 657336916e7d864afabd861a42266c38d893b8f0 (patch) | |
tree | 5f7b11add7406bdba2d0b40cef478860067d4f1f /src/quick3d/quick3drender/qt3dquickrender_global_p.h | |
parent | b8cf79dbe6970453f9af4c2ffb16769eaca0ec3e (diff) |
Quick3D : complete Renderer -> Render rename
Change-Id: Ie999762329cc2ff104619916c1ae02f0458ccdca
Reviewed-by: Sean Harmer <sean.harmer@kdab.com>
Diffstat (limited to 'src/quick3d/quick3drender/qt3dquickrender_global_p.h')
-rw-r--r-- | src/quick3d/quick3drender/qt3dquickrender_global_p.h | 13 |
1 files changed, 10 insertions, 3 deletions
diff --git a/src/quick3d/quick3drender/qt3dquickrender_global_p.h b/src/quick3d/quick3drender/qt3dquickrender_global_p.h index 3ee49561b..13f68f92e 100644 --- a/src/quick3d/quick3drender/qt3dquickrender_global_p.h +++ b/src/quick3d/quick3drender/qt3dquickrender_global_p.h @@ -60,14 +60,21 @@ namespace Qt3DRender { namespace Quick { -QT3DQUICKSHARED_PRIVATE_EXPORT void Quick3DRenderer_initialize(); -QT3DQUICKSHARED_PRIVATE_EXPORT void Quick3DRenderer_registerType(const char *className, const char *quickName, int major, int minor); +QT3DQUICKSHARED_PRIVATE_EXPORT void Quick3DRender_initialize(); +QT3DQUICKSHARED_PRIVATE_EXPORT void Quick3DRender_registerType(const char *className, const char *quickName, int major, int minor); template<class T, class E> void registerExtendedType(const char *className, const char *quickName, const char *uri, int major, int minor, const char *name) { qmlRegisterExtendedType<T, E>(uri, major, minor, name); - Quick3DRenderer_registerType(className, quickName, major, minor); + Quick3DRender_registerType(className, quickName, major, minor); +} + +template<class T> void registerType(const char *className, const char *quickName, + const char *uri, int major, int minor, const char *name) +{ + qmlRegisterType<T>(uri, major, minor, name); + Quick3DRender_registerType(className, quickName, major, minor); } } // Quick |